Introduction
Juvenile rheumatoid arthritis (JRA) is a chronic inflammatory disease that affects children and adolescents. It is characterized by joint pain, swelling, and stiffness, which can lead to functional impairment and long-term disability. Magnetic resonance imaging (MRI) has emerged as a valuable tool in the diagnosis and management of JRA. This article explores the role of MRI in the evaluation of juvenile rheumatoid arthritis.
MRI in the diagnosis of JRA
MRI plays a crucial role in the diagnosis of JRA.It allows for the visualization of the affected joints and provides detailed information about the extent and severity of joint inflammation. By detecting synovitis, which is the hallmark of JRA, MRI helps in confirming the diagnosis and differentiating JRA from other joint disorders.
Assessment of disease activity
MRI can also assess disease activity in JRA. It can evaluate the presence and extent of synovitis, as well as the degree of joint destruction.This information helps in monitoring the progression of the disease and adjusting treatment strategies accordingly .MRI findings can also predict the long-term outcome of JRA and guide the decision-making process regarding the initiation or discontinuation of therapy.
Identification of complications
In addition to assessing disease activity, MRI can identify complications associated with JRA. It can detect bone erosions, joint deformities, and other structural abnormalities, which may not be apparent on physical examination or conventional imaging modalities. Early detection of these complications is crucial for appropriate management and prevention of long-term joint damage.
Monitoring treatment response
MRI is a valuable tool for monitoring the response to treatment in JRA.It can assess the effectiveness of medications in reducing inflammation and joint damage. Serial MRI examinations can track changes in disease activity and guide adjustments in treatment regimens. This allows for a personalized approach to therapy, tailored to the individual needs of each patient.
